Transaction 20c628de9f4bb41ca99471f4493bed45761564c37a26f1530dd0745a28edafc4

1 Input
2 Outputs
  • 20c628de9f4bb41ca99471f4493bed45761564c37a26f1530dd0745a28edafc4:0
  • value  1269463
    address  2Muzsa3hhpLux8D3yGQuRfbPP857F41hPtY
  • 20c628de9f4bb41ca99471f4493bed45761564c37a26f1530dd0745a28edafc4:1
  • value  50844713279
    address  2MzRHkoorrYWdcu9P8nGTPv3i8swL3nGYMw